It is available for all ages: toddler, child, teen, young adult, adult, and elder, with the same colours for all ages (no grey elders!)
I have uploaded the mesh separately from the recolours: make sure you grab both files! The contents are labeled so you can delete any recolours you don't want. All shades have fixed brow colours (black for wine, blonde for the white, all appropriate brows for the natural colours) and the natural shades work genetically, in the correct colour bins.
944 polygons, 649 vertices (low, good for lower-end systems but with high-res textures - now with smaller, more efficient packages than my previous texture snobbery - so it'll look pretty too).

Install Instructions
1. Download: Click the download link to save the .rar or .zip file(s) to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file.
3. Place in Downloads Folder: Cut and paste the .package file(s) into your Downloads folder:
- Origin (Ultimate Collection):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ims™ 2 Ultimate Collection\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ows Vista/7/8/10: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ows XP: Documents and Settings\(Current User Account)\My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Mac: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ads
- Mac x64: /Library/Containers/com.aspyr.sims2.appstore/Data/Library/Application Support/Aspyr/The Sims 2/Downloads
